‘ROCKET CITY’: Space Command moving to Huntsville, Alabama, as America expands power in the skies

by Summer Lane

President Donald Trump announced on Tuesday that Huntsville, Alabama, will be the new home of the U.S. Space Command, referring to it as “Rocket City,” much to the delight of a cadre of political allies smiling in the Oval Office.

“Most importantly, this decision will help America defend and dominate the high frontier, as they call it,” President Trump said.

During his announcement on Tuesday, President Trump explained that, during his first term in the White House, his administration initially considered Huntsville as the location for the Space Command.

During the Biden administration, that decision was overlooked, and the headquarters was temporarily moved to Colorado.

“This will be there for, hopefully, hundreds of years,” President Trump said of the new Huntsville location.

“In Huntsville, Space Command will play a key role in building the Golden Dome,” Trump continued, referring to his ordered missile defense shield.

Secretary of Defense Pete Hegseth made brief comments to mark the occasion, praising the president’s leadership for coming into play at the “right place, right time, for the right reason.”

“Whoever controls the skies controls the future of warfare,” he noted.

Vice President J.D. Vance also highlighted the importance of achieving space supremacy as the world moves toward an increasingly technologically advanced future. “The entire infrastructure of the battle[s] of the 21st century will be in space,” Vance remarked.

Importantly, Alabama Republican Sen. Tommy Tuberville told reporters that the Space Command move from Colorado to Alabama will save taxpayers $480 million.

“It is the perfect place for Space Command,” he said. “…If I thought it needed to go somewhere else because I understand, the security of our country, I’d be for that. But the best place for Space Command is Huntsville, Alabama.”
